WebAug 5, 2024 · In practice, “inconclusive” results should be treated as presumptive positive COVID cases with a low viral load present. Is confirmatory testing performed for inconclusive results? No. What gene targets are used in each assay? The UW SARS-CoV-2 Real-time RT-PCR assay targets two distinct regions within the N gene of SARS-CoV-2. WebViral tests are used to gauge whether you have a current infection. A negative result means that the virus that causes COVID-19 was not found in the person's sample. This probably means that the person is not infected with the coronavirus. However, false negatives can occur for a number of reasons, including people being tested too soon after ...
